A fully integrated 6‑year, English‑taught Medical Doctor (MD) program following the European Credit Transfer System (ECTS), from strong preclinical foundations to intensive clinical clerkships and internship.
Preclinical
Years 1–3
Build a strong foundation in Anatomy, Physiology, Biochemistry, Pathology, Pharmacology, and Microbiology, along with early introduction to clinical skills, communication, and medical ethics.
Systems & Disease
Years 3–4
Integrate basic sciences with organ‑system blocks, studying mechanisms of disease, diagnostics, and therapeutic principles while starting more structured clinical exposure in hospital settings.
Integration
Year 4
Strengthen clinical reasoning through courses in public health, epidemiology, research methods, and good medical practice, linking theory with bedside teaching and case‑based learning.
Clinical years
Year 5
Rotate through key departments such as Internal Medicine, General Surgery, Pediatrics, Obstetrics & Gynecology, and related specialties in affiliated hospitals and clinics in Batumi.
Specialties
Year 6
Undertake advanced clerkships and electives in areas like Neurology, Cardiology, Orthopedics, Psychiatry, Emergency Medicine, and other specialties to deepen practical competence.
Internship
Final Year
Complete a structured 1‑year clinical internship at Avicenna’s clinical bases, consolidating skills, managing real patients under supervision, and preparing for licensing exams and residency.
Structure adapted from the official Avicenna Batumi Medical University MD program (6‑year one‑cycle MD, 360 ECTS) and public study‑plan descriptions.

About Avicenna Batumi
Avicenna Batumi Medical University is a hospital‑integrated medical school in the coastal city of Batumi, Georgia, offering a 6‑year, English‑medium MD program aligned with European standards. It focuses on modern teaching methods, early clinical exposure, and internationalization so that students can build globally relevant medical careers.
With experienced academic staff, affiliated multi‑specialty hospitals, and a safe, multicultural environment popular among Indian and international students, Avicenna provides a supportive place to study medicine abroad.
